Fair salary from 🇺🇸 United States to 🇵🇭 Philippines
Cost-of-living ratio 0.34× — Philippines has a lower cost of living than United States, so the fair equivalent is smaller — same purchasing power, lower sticker price. Price levels: United States 1, Philippines 0.338 (US = 1.0).
Salary conversion table
| United States salary | Fair Philippines equivalent | In PHP |
|---|---|---|
| $50,000 | $16,900 | 971,835 PHP |
| $80,000 | $27,040 | 1,554,935 PHP |
| $120,000 | $40,560 | 2,332,403 PHP |
| $180,000 | $60,840 | 3,498,604 PHP |
| $250,000 | $84,500 | 4,859,173 PHP |
USD purchasing-power equivalents; the last column applies market FX (1 USD = 57.505 PHP, 2025). Compute any amount in the interactive localizer.

Frequently asked questions
- How do I convert a United States salary to Philippines?
- Multiply by the cost-of-living ratio: S_local = S_base × (I_PH ÷ I_US) = S_base × 0.34. A $120,000 United States salary is worth about $40,560 in Philippines in purchasing-power terms.
- Is this a currency conversion?
- No — figures are USD purchasing-power equivalents. At market FX (1 USD = 57.505 PHP, 2025), the $40,560 figure is roughly 2,332,403 PHP.
- Why is the fair salary lower in Philippines?
- Because Philippines has a lower cost of living than United States, so the fair equivalent is smaller — same purchasing power, lower sticker price. The price levels are 1 (United States) and 0.338 (Philippines) against a US baseline of 1.0.
